JAMMU, May 31: Orange Foundation, New Delhi conducted an on-line examination for the students of CBSE affiliated schools in Jammu to select outstanding students for a free trip to NASA in the USA.
Out of 185 students of KCPS who wrote the examination, only 20 students were selected to appear in the national level examination which was held recently.
Ayushmaan Sharma of class 9 bagged the All India Rank 1 in this highly competitive examination and was selected for a 10 days’ trip to the USA that would include a visit to the famed NASA.
Other students from KCPS who wrote the national level examination were Vansh Vardhan, Anushka Raina, Samarth Gupta, Ayush Sharma, Shivya Pandita, Chaynika Yadav, Maulik Jain, Amodhini Karwani, Mansahejpal Singh, Mehak Chobber, Rutkar Bhat, Akula Raina, Sambhavi Gupta, Avneesh Dhar, Eklavya Gandotra, Avinash Gupta, Adhyoksh Jyoti, Nipun Bhagat and Shivanki Gupta.
